Looks good! Depending on which led's you have, you may find 3s way too bright. If you do, there's a couple of threads and/or responses in this forum from me about installing an adjustable dc-dc regulator... I also power mine with a 3s battery and drop the voltage down to around 7.9 volts and it's perfect.
